Did you see it? Hundreds of people report bright, green meteor flashing across Southeast skies

CHARLOTTE, N.C. — A possible meteor was spotted across the skies of the Southeast Thursday morning. 

More than 250 people reported seeing a fireball with a possible green tail with reports coming in from Florida, Georgia, Kentucky, North Carolina, South Carolina and Virginia. 

NBC Charlotte chief meteorologist Brad Panovich captured the possible meteor flying over his home Thursday. Panovich speculated that due to the speed and burning, the meteor could possibly have been a large piece of space debris flying through the atmosphere.
